"The Spaniard That Blighted My Life" is a comic song which was composed and first performed by music-hall performer Billy Merson.

It was performed by Al Jolson in his show The Honeymoon Express and his recording of it was a hit in 1913, selling over a million copies.
Merson sued Jolson for copyright infringement, forcing removal of the song from the movie, The Singing Fool.
